Output 103de93fa1958db1d9e44e4f550107d110bce58f072af6da2db2b344260e6ae9:2

value
29533701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 476243c2b6b81fe1c014ce67b936ab1d2c7f9b9f OP_EQUAL
address
38CTciNMA491LaqTkHArgzvH3io4XoLjFK
transaction
103de93fa1958db1d9e44e4f550107d110bce58f072af6da2db2b344260e6ae9
spent
true